											 Surface-going cave crickets actually more isolated than cave-dwelling cousins

											 Although other studies on cave-dwelling creatures have found that animals that spend all of their lives in the dark of caves are more likely to be genetically isolated, a recent study on two groups of crickets found the opposite.		    										 |
